Class R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s

Provides data for the Navigating event.

Inheritance
System.Object
R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s
Namespace: Telerik.Windows.Controls
Assembly: Telerik.Windows.Controls.Navigation.dll

Syntax

public class R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s : CancelEventArgs

Constructors

R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s(Boolean, RadRadialMenuItem, RadRadialMenuItem, Boolean)

Initializes a new instance of the R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s class.

Declaration
public RadialMenuNavigatingEventArgs(bool isNavigatingBack, RadRadialMenuItem menuItemSource, RadRadialMenuItem menuItemTarget, bool autoSizeMenuItems)
Parameters
System.Boolean isNavigatingBack

Indicates whether the navigation is back.

RadRadialMenuItem menuItemSource

The menu item from which the navigation started.

RadRadialMenuItem menuItemTarget

The menu item to which the user navigated.

System.Boolean autoSizeMenuItems

Indicates whether the menu items of the level the user navigates to are auto-sized.

Properties

AutoSizeMenuItems

Gets or sets whether the level to which the user is navigating has its segments auto-sized.

Declaration
public bool AutoSizeMenuItems { get; set; }
Property Value
System.Boolean

IsNavigatingBack

Gets whether the navigation is backwards through the back button.

Declaration
public bool IsNavigatingBack { get; }
Property Value
System.Boolean

MenuItemSource

Gets the menu item from which the navigation started if there is one.

Declaration
public RadRadialMenuItem MenuItemSource { get; }
Property Value
RadRadialMenuItem

MenuItemTarget

Gets the menu item to which the user is trying to navigate to.

Declaration
public RadRadialMenuItem MenuItemTarget { get; }
Property Value
RadRadialMenuItem
